see if your dmv or local motorcycle groups hold a similar course. In my area the course is $20 they provide bikes, helmets, etc you just need gloves and boots. It's normally all day sat and sun and sunday afternoon someone comes from the dmv and gives a test which is easier than the dmv test and you walk out with a form to take to the dmv and get your license without a written or driving test

$475 seems really high, see if dmv or local motorcycle group has one. Evn harley offers one at many of their dealerships thats cheaper than $475. In my area catapiller the company also offers on in their parking lot.
